Oracle导入某一命令的实际操作步骤描述


  本文标签:Oracle导入

  在实际应用中我们可以感受到Oracle 的功能是相当强大的,而且具有很强的灵活性,你如果想用Oracle作为自己项目的某个数据库,但是却不知道如何导入数据库时,你就可以借鉴以下的文章对Oracle导入的实际操作步骤进行了解  。

  Oracle导入IMP

  Oracle导入实用程序(Import utility)允许从数据库提取数据,并且将数据写入操作系统文件  。imp使用的基本格式:imp[username[/password[@service]]],以下例举imp常用用法  。

  1. 获取帮助

  imp help=y

  2. 导入一个完整数据库

  imp system/manager file=bible_db log=dible_db full=y ignore=y

  3. 导入一个或一组指定用户所属的全部表、索引和其他对象

  imp system/manager file=seapark log=seapark fromuser=seapark imp

  system/manager file=seapark log=seapark fromuser=(seapark,amy,amyc,harold)

  4. 将一个用户所属的数据导入另一个用户

  imp system/manager file=tank log=tank fromuser=seapark touser=seapark_copy

  imp system/manager file=tank log=tank fromuser=(seapark,amy)

  touser=(seapark1, amy1)

  5.Oracle导入IMP中你需要对其导入一个表

  imp system/manager file=tank log=tank fromuser=seapark TABLES=(a,b)

  6. 从多个文件导入

  imp system/manager file=(paycheck_1,paycheck_2,paycheck_3,paycheck_4)

  log=paycheck, filesize=1G full=y

  7. 使用参数文件

  imp system/manager parfile=bible_tables.par

  bible_tables.par参数文件:

  #Import the sample tables used for the Oracle8i Database Administrators

  Bible. fromuser=seapark touser=seapark_copy file=seapark log=seapark_import

  8. 增量导入

  imp system./manager inctype= RECTORE FULL=Y FILE=A

  Oracle imp/exp

  C:Documents and Settingsadministrator>exp help=y

  Export: Release 9.2.0.1.0 - Production on

  Copyright (c) 1982, 2002, Oracle Corporation. All rights reserved.

  通过输入 EXP 命令和用户名/口令,您可以后接用户名/口令的命令:

  例程: EXP SCOTT/TIGER

  或者,您也可以通过输入跟有各种参数的 EXP 命令来控制“导出”按照不同参数  。要指定参数,您可以使用关键字:

  格式: EXP KEYWORD=value 或 KEYWORD=(value1,value2,...,valueN)

  例程: EXP SCOTT/TIGER GRANTS=Y TABLES=(EMP,DEPT,MGR)

  或 TABLES=(T1: P1,T1: P2),如果 T1 是分区表,USERID 必须是命令行中的第一个参数  。

  以上就是对Oracle导入实用程序实际操作步骤的介绍,望你会有所收获  。